It's already October, Preschool families!  Can you believe it?  It seems to us that our first month of classes has gone by in a flash.  We've enjoyed every minute of welcoming back returning students, as well as getting to know new children and families.

It has been a full month of each group focusing on All About Me, as well as Our Five Senses.  We have engaged in everything from measuring ourselves with blocks, and then yarn, to writing our names through pudding and painting on big blocks of ice!  Don't forget to check back throughout the month to see photos of what these activities looked like!
